Festo DSNU-32-150-P-A Round Cylinder – Technical Specifications
| Specification | Value |
|---|---|
| Stroke | 150 |
| Piston diameter | 32 mm |
| Piston rod thread | M10x1.25 |
| Cushioning | Elastic cushioning rings/plates at both ends |
| Mounting position | optional |
| Design | Piston; Piston rod; Cylinder barrel |
| Position detection | Via proximity switch |
| Symbol | 991217 |
| Operating pressure | 1; 10 |
| Mode of operation | Double-acting |
| Operating medium | Compressed air to ISO 8573-1:2010 [7:4:4] |
| Corrosion resistance class CRC | 2 - Moderate corrosion stress |
| LABS (PWIS) conformity | VDMA24364-B1/B2-L |
| Cleanroom class | Class 6 according to ISO 14644-1 |
| Ambient temperature | -20; 80 |
| Theoretical force at 0.6 MPa (6 bar, 87 psi), return stroke | 415 |
| Theoretical force at 0.6 MPa (6 bar, 87 psi), advance stroke | 482.5 |
| Type of mounting | With accessories |
| Pneumatic connection | G1/8 |
| Note on materials | RoHS-compliant |
| Material cover | Wrought aluminium alloy |
| Material seals | NBR; TPE-U(PU) |
| Material piston rod | High-alloy steel |
| Material cylinder barrel | High-alloy stainless steel |
| Moving mass | 256 |
| Product weight | 602 |

DSNU-32-150-P-A: Long-Stroke Cylinder for Reliable Linear Actuation
The DSNU-32-150-P-A is a high-precision round pneumatic cylinder designed for double-acting operation, delivering linear motion through a 150 mm stroke with a 32 mm piston diameter. At 6 bar, the cylinder generates a theoretical advance force of 482.5 N and a return force of 415 N. This model features elastic cushioning rings at both ends, which help absorb motion impact and reduce wear on mounting components. It includes a M10x1.25 piston rod thread, a G1/8 pneumatic connection, and supports mounting via standard accessories. Constructed from high-alloy stainless steel and anodized aluminium, the cylinder provides moderate corrosion resistance (CRC 2) and is compliant with RoHS regulations. It is suitable for cleanroom use up to ISO Class 6 and operates within a pressure range of 1 to 10 bar, using compressed air as per ISO 8573-1:2010 [7:4:4] standards. The cylinder also supports position sensing via proximity switches for automation integration.
